Osteoarthritis Treatment: The Role of Joint Injections
Osteoarthritis (OA) is a degenerative joint disease that affects millions of people worldwide. It occurs when the cartilage that cushions the joints wears down over time, leading to pain, stiffness, and reduced mobility. While there are various treatment options available, joint injections have gained popularity as a method to alleviate symptoms and improve the quality of life for those suffering from osteoarthritis.
Joint injections typically involve injecting medication directly into the affected joint. These injections can contain different types of substances, each aimed at relieving pain and reducing inflammation. The most commonly used injections include corticosteroids, hyaluronic acid, and platelet-rich plasma (PRP).
Corticosteroid Injections
Corticosteroids are anti-inflammatory medications that can provide immediate pain relief and reduce inflammation in the joint. A corticosteroid injection works by delivering a concentrated dose of medication directly to the site of pain. Patients often report significant relief within a few days, which can last from weeks to months. However, repeated use of corticosteroid injections can lead to potential side effects such as joint damage or weakening of surrounding tissues.
Hyaluronic Acid Injections
Hyaluronic acid is a naturally occurring substance in the synovial fluid that lubricates joints. In OA patients with reduced synovial fluid, hyaluronic acid injections can help restore the cushioning effect and reduce friction between bones. This treatment may provide pain relief over an extended period, typically lasting from 6 to 12 months. However, the effectiveness of hyaluronic acid injections can vary widely among individuals.
Platelet-Rich Plasma (PRP) Injections
PRP therapy is an innovative treatment that involves drawing a small amount of the patient’s blood, processing it to concentrate the platelets, and injecting it back into the affected joint. Growth factors released from the platelets may help promote healing and reduce inflammation. Research on PRP injections for osteoarthritis is ongoing, but many patients report positive outcomes in terms of pain relief and improved joint function.
Benefits of Joint Injections
Joint injections offer several advantages for osteoarthritis treatment:
- Targeted Relief: Injections deliver medication directly to the affected area, allowing for localized treatment and potentially faster results.
- Reduced Risk of Systemic Side Effects: By administering medication directly into the joint, there is less likelihood of experiencing side effects associated with oral medications.
- Minimally Invasive: Joint injections are typically performed in a clinical setting with minimal discomfort, and most patients can return to their daily activities immediately afterward.
